If you're talking about enabling the OS functions, I create an OpenSimAllows.ini file in the bin/config directory (have to create it if not there) which contains all of my OS function enablements. An example of same is at https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/86260377/OpenSimAllows.ini .
As a side note, creating INI files in the bin/config directory is a good way of changing parameters rather than editing OpenSim.ini and OpenSimDefaults.ini . Sadly, because of the way OpenSim does includes of INI files, you cannot put overrides of any of the config-include/*.ini files there.
